Ujnehi - Gunnor, Panna
Ujnehi is a village situated in the Gunnor tehsil of Panna district, Madhya Pradesh. It is located approximately 31 km from the tehsil headquarters in Gunnor and around 51 km from the district headquarters in Panna. Bhulgawan serves as the Gram Panchayat for Ujnehi village.
As per Census 2011, the village code of Ujnehi is 459022. The village covers a total geographical area of 152.78 hectares and falls under the 488333 pincode. Panna is the nearest town, located about 51 km away.
Ujnehi village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head.
Population of Ujnehi
As per Census 2011, Ujnehi village has a total population of 345 people, consisting of 168 males and 177 females. The village has 69 households and a sex ratio of 1,053 females per 1,000 males. There are 45 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 234 literate and 111 illiterate residents.
Detailed gender-wise population figures for Ujnehi are given below:
| Category | Total |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|---|
| Total Population | 345 | 168 | 177 |
|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 45 | 18 | 27 |
| Literate Population | 234 | 136 | 98 |
| Illiterate Population | 111 | 32 | 79 |

Transport and Connectivity of Ujnehi
Ujnehi is connected by an all-weather road, while public transport facilities are available within >10 km of the village. The nearest railway station is Unchhera, while the nearest airport is Satna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 41.0 km.
| Connectivity | Status | Nearest Availability |
|---|---|---|
| Public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Private Bus Service | No | Available within <5 km |
| Railway Station | No | - |
In addition to basic transport facilities, distances and travel times help define overall connectivity. The road distance from Panna to Ujnehi is about 51 km, with a usual travel time of around ~1.5 hours. Actual travel time may vary depending on road conditions and mode of transport.
